20100283054 | FLEXIBLE S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ICE AND MET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ING SAME - There is provided a method for manufacturing a flexible semiconductor device characterized by comprising (i) a step of forming an insulating film on the upper surface of metal foil, (ii) a step of forming an extraction electrode pattern on the upper surface of the metal foil, (iii) a step of forming a semiconductor layer on the insulating film in such a manner that the semiconductor layer is in contact with the extraction electrode pattern, (iv) a step of forming a sealing resin layer on the upper surface of the metal foil in such a manner that the sealing resin layer covers the semiconductor layer and the extraction electrode pattern, and (v) a step of forming electrodes by etching the metal foil, wherein the metal foil is used as a support for the insulating film, the extraction electrode pattern, the semiconductor layer, and the sealing resin layer formed in (i) to (iv) and used as a constituent material for the electrodes in (v). A TFT element can be fabricated by a simple process because the metal foil serving as the support need not be finally stripped off. Further, a high-temperature process can be introduced to the fabrication of the insulating film and the semiconductor layer because the metal foil is used as the support, whereby the TFT characteristic is improved. | 11-11-2010 |

20120280229 | FLEXIBLE SEMICONDUCTOR DEVICE, METHOD FOR MANUFACTURING THE SAME AND IMAGE DISPLAY DEVICE - There is provided a method for manufacturing a flexible semiconductor device. The method of the present invention comprises the steps of: (A) providing a metal foil; (B) forming an insulating layer on the metal foil, the insulating layer having a portion serving as a gate insulating film; (C) forming a supporting substrate on the insulating layer; (D) etching away a part of the metal foil to form a source electrode and a drain electrode therefrom; (E) forming a semiconductor layer in a clearance portion located between the source electrode and the drain electrode by making use of the source and drain electrodes as a bank member; and (F) forming a resin film layer over the insulating layer such that the resin film layer covers the semiconductor layer, the source electrode and the drain electrode. In the step (F), a part of the resin film layer interfits with the clearance portion located between the source and drain electrodes. | 11-08-2012 |

20140240110 | TACTILE SENSE PRESENTATION DEVICE AND TACTILE SENSE PRESENTATION METHOD - A tactile sense presentation device including: a tactile-sense presentation unit having a first working electrode group of a plurality of first working electrodes arranged along a first direction; and a control unit operable to apply a first tactile sense signal having a first waveform to each of the first working electrodes. The control unit applies the first tactile sense signal, in which a phase difference corresponding to a distance between adjacent first working electrodes is applied to the first waveform, to each of the plurality of first working electrodes so as to cause the first waveform to travel along the first direction at a predetermined speed. | 08-28-2014 |
